Rule R590-267 - Personal Injury Protection Relative Value Study Rule
Section R590-267-3 - Definitions

Universal Citation: UT Admin Code R 590-267-3

Current through Bulletin 2024-06, March 15, 2024

Terms used in this rule are defined in Section 31A-1-301. Additional terms are defined as follows:

(1) "Conversion factor" means a multiplier used to convert the relative value unit or units of a service or a procedure to a reimbursement rate.

(2) "Relative value unit" means a numerical value assigned to a medical or dental procedure as published in an edition of the RVP or RVD.

(3) "RVD 2023" means 2023 Edition of the Relative Values for Dentists published by Optum, website: www.optumcoding.com, and incorporated by reference within this rule.

(4) "RVD 2021" means 2021 Edition of the Relative Values for Dentists published by Optum, website: www.optumcoding.com, and incorporated by reference within this rule.

(5) "RVP 2023" means 2023 Edition of the Relative Values for Physicians published by Optum, website: www.optumcoding.com, and incorporated by reference within this rule.

(6) "RVP 2021" means 2021 Edition of the Relative Values for Physicians published by Optum, website: www.optumcoding.com, and incorporated by reference within this rule.
